πŸ“ Understanding Agadir Al Massira Airport Location

Agadir Al Massira Airport is located about 25–30 kilometers southeast of Agadir city center. The drive usually takes:

  • 30–40 minutes to Agadir city

  • 45–60 minutes to Taghazout

  • Slightly longer during peak traffic hours

Because the airport is outside the city, planning your transfer in advance is highly recommended.

πŸš• Option 2: Taxi (Simple but Less Predictable)

Taxis are available outside the terminal, but they come with a few considerations.

Pros:

  • No need to drive yourself

  • Direct ride to your hotel

  • Easy to find upon arrival

Cons:

  • Prices can vary, especially late at night

  • Limited availability during busy arrival times

  • Not ideal for hotels far from Agadir center

  • You’ll still need transport during your stay

If you choose a taxi, it’s best to agree on the price before starting the trip.

πŸ‘‰ Best for: short stays, solo travelers, central hotels.


🚌 Option 3: Airport Transfers (Pre-Booked Convenience)

Some hotels and travel companies offer private or shared airport transfers.

Pros:

  • Driver waits for you at arrival

  • Fixed price (no surprises)

  • Comfortable and stress-free

Cons:

  • More expensive than taxis in many cases

  • Fixed schedules for shared transfers

  • No flexibility once you arrive

Transfers work well if you want everything arranged in advance and don’t plan to explore much on your own.

πŸ‘‰ Best for: first-time visitors, travelers wanting door-to-door service.


🚐 Option 4: Public Transport (Not Recommended)

Public buses from Agadir Airport are limited and inconvenient for tourists.

Why it’s not ideal:

  • Infrequent schedules

  • Multiple connections required

  • Difficult with luggage

  • Language barriers for first-time visitors

For most travelers, public transport is time-consuming and stressful compared to other options.

πŸ‘‰ Best for: budget travelers with time and experience in Morocco.
